Don't be scared... The figure, dressed in civilian clothes, whispered discretely into his ear. Still clutching breakfast, Farhad went to the car recognized as a vehicle used for abductions by military agencies.
Farhad feared he was a target of Pakistan's intelligence agencies due to his political resistance poetry criticizing the military. The military is accused of abductions and killings of critics, denying dissent.
Farhad spoke about being thrown into a cell, denied medical attention, and interrogated for his poetry, activism, and social media posts critical of the army chief.
